🥪🥓 Chopped Cheese & Beef Bacon Sandwich

Ingredients
  

1 pound ground beef

4 slices beef bacon

1 medium onion, finely chopped

2 cloves garlic, minced

4 slices American cheese

2 hoagie rolls

1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ce

1 teaspoon smoked paprika

Salt and pepper to taste

1 tablespoon olive oil

Fresh lettuce and tomatoes, for topping

Instructions
 

Cook the Beef Bacon: In a large skillet over medium heat, add the beef bacon slices. Cook until crispy, about 5-7 minutes. Once cooked, remove from the skillet and set aside on paper towels to drain excess fat. Leave a bit of the bacon fat in the pan for added flavor.

    Sauté the Vegetables: In the same skillet, add olive oil and heat it over medium heat. Add the finely chopped onion and minced garlic, sautéing until the onion is translucent, about 3-4 minutes.

      Brown the Beef: Increase the heat to medium-high and add the ground beef to the skillet with the onions and garlic. Break it up with a spatula and cook until browned, about 5-6 minutes. Season with Worcestershire sauce,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per.

        Melt the Cheese: Once the beef is cooked, reduce the heat to low. Layer the slices of American cheese on top of the beef mixture. Cover the skillet with a lid and allow the cheese to melt, about 2-3 minutes.

          Assemble the Sandwich: While the cheese is melting, slice the hoagie rolls in half. Place a generous portion of the beef and melted cheese mixture into each roll. Top with crispy beef bacon and add fresh lettuce and tomato slices.

            Serve: If desired, toasting the assembled sandwich in a hot skillet or panini press for an extra layer of flavor and crunch.

              Prep Time: 10 minutes | Total Time: 30 minutes | Servings: 2

                - Presentation Tips: Cut the sandwiches diagonally and serve warm, with a side of crispy fries or a small salad for a complete meal. You can add a drizzle of hot sauce or a spread of your choice for extra flavor.
